"Nun möchte ich extern einige Schalter, welche ich auf Masse ziehe oder eben nicht."
Ich denke, das soll heißen, du willst nen paar Taster gegen maasse an die Ports hängen.
"Wenn ich jetzt einfach die Leitung vom AVR rausziehen würde und am Eingang 12V anlegen würde "
Der Satz ergibt dann allerdings wenig Sinn. Ich beachte den bei den weiteren Ausführungen mal nicht.
Das mit den Pullups wäre soweit i.O., nur wozu dann noch die Z-Dioden? Da können dann im Grunde ja keine Spannungen > 5V drankommen, da nur die Pullups die Spannung "nach oben ziehen".
Das mit den internen Pullups wäre auch möglich, und R3 - R18 (also diese Reihe von 5 Widerständen) sind meiner Meinung nach nur an Ausgängen sinnvoll wegen Kurzschlussschutz.
mfG
Lesezeichen